Description:

The County of Santa Barbara is accepting applications for Deputy Chief Probation Officer (DCPO) for the Probation Department. Under general direction, the DCPO plans, organizes, and directs the activities of a major division in the Probation Department including; implementing policy as determined by the Chief Probation Officer; acting for the Chief Probation Officer during absences; and performing related work as required. As a member of the executive/management team, the selected candidate will be responsible for providing vision and guidance to meet the challenges of the present and shape the department of the future, while maintaining or exceeding the current standard of excellence.

Qualifications:

1. A bachelor’s degree from an accredited U.S. college or university AND
2. Three years of management level experience that includes; budget management; supervising peace officers; and managing programs in community corrections, probation, parole, or the criminal justice system; OR
3. Three years of experience performing duties equivalent to the class of Probation Manager in Santa Barbara
County; OR
4. Any combination of training, education, and experience that is equivalent to one of the employment standards
listed above and that provides the required knowledge and abilities.
